informal
: a quality that makes something exciting, interesting, etc.
They needed to put some zing back into their relationship.
A brightly colored scarf can add zing [=interest] to any basic black outfit.
The chili peppers give the sauce a little extra zing.
zings; zinged; zinging
informal
1
: to move very quickly and make a humming sound
The bullets zinged [=zipped] past our ears.
2
US, informal
: to insult or criticize (someone) in a sharp, clever, or playful way
The comics spent the evening cracking jokes and zinging each other.
His opponent has run television ads zinging him.
